His father, sir henry sidney, had married mary, eldest daughter of john dudley, duke of northumberland, and philip was the eldest of their family of three sons and four daughters. The grandson of the duke of northumberland and heir presumptive to the earls of leicester and warwick, sir philip sidney was not himself a nobleman.
